How good are you with a dolly/hammer? Looks like you can get to both sides. If you can dolly it out and weld the holes it would be better to fix it. If your dolly skills aren't up to snuff you splice and butt welding skills need to be top notch, that is a lot of stitch welding and a big warp would be just as hard to dolly out. I would dolly it weld the holes and skim coat it with good filler and get out the board file.

I used one of those stud welders that spot welds a stud on the body for the puller. They are sweet. You can put a row of studs down a line and pull like hell, then grind them off.
